During the bustling PAX West 2026 event, Square Enix captivated fans by unveiling a new trailer for the highly anticipated Final Fantasy VII Remake Trilogy. The trailer serves as a recap of the entire trilogy, allowing fans to revisit the groundbreaking story and characters that have defined this legendary franchise. As first reported by Nintendo Life, the trailer also confirms the release date for the latest installment, titled Final Fantasy VII Revelation, set to launch on April 8, 2027, across all platforms, including the much-anticipated Switch 2.
The panel, dubbed Final Fantasy VII Revelation, was a highlight of the weekend, showcasing the growth of the series since its initial reimagining. Fans and newcomers alike were treated to a montage that not only recaps the events of the previous titles but also teases what lies ahead in Revelation. This strategic move by Square Enix aims to ensure that everyone is on the same page as the story progresses into new and uncharted territory.
